Pine Grove fell victim to Minersville and their airtight defense on Friday. They were dealt a 43-0 loss at the hands of the Battlin' Miners. The Cardinals have struggled against the Battlin' Miners recently, as the game was their third consecutive lost matchup.
Dante Carr produced another solid effort rushing for 66 yards and a pair of touchdowns on only six carries, while also throwing for 140 yards and two TDs while completing 75% of his passes for Minersville. What's more, Carr racked up 140.6 passer rating, the most he's had since back in October of 2024. Paiten Lapoint also helped with two scores in total.
Pine Grove's defeat dropped their record down to 1-6. As for Minersville, the victory made it two in a row for them and bumps their season record up to 5-2.
Pine Grove wasted no time getting back out on the field and has already played their next game, a 72-0 loss against Schuylkill Haven on the 10th. As for Minersville, they also didn't take long to hit the field again: they've already played their next matchup, a 34-0 win against Nativity BVM on the 10th.
